I just downloarded squeeze d-i, made in July 5, 2010, and burned it into a cd.
I boot the installer with the boot parameter modules=ppp-udeb, and follow the regular initial steps of the installation. After this the actual setup of PPPoE is started, it says "No PPPoE concentrator", "All network interfaces have been probed, but a PPPoE concentrator was not detected." I retried many times but no use. I pressed ctrl+alt+F4, the logs there seemed the same as July 2's: "no concentrator found on eth0:will bring the interface back down." Again, I tried the lenny instller, it could start the pppoe, and ask me for username. But I need squeeze, so, plz help to resolve. No one else encountered the same problem?
